What is the process to apply for an F-1 student visa from Ecuador?
The process to apply for an F-1 student visa from Ecuador includes being accepted by an educational institution in the United States, paying the SEVIS fee, completing Form DS-160, scheduling and attending an interview at the United States embassy or consulate. in Ecuador.

How is affiliation through assisted reproduction techniques regulated in Argentina?
Affiliation through assisted reproduction techniques in Argentina is governed by the Assisted Fertilization Law. It establishes that children born through these techniques have the same rights as those conceived naturally. Parents must give consent for the use of these techniques and rights and duties are assigned according to the agreement between the parties involved.
